Why Age-Appropriate Coaching Matters
At Basketball Mentors in Cheltenham, we've coached over 5,000 players across Melbourne's Bayside area. The single biggest mistake we see in youth basketball programs is applying the same coaching approach to a 7-year-old that works for a 15-year-old. Kids aged 6-12 learn through play, respond to encouragement differently, and need a very specific balance of structure and fun to thrive.

- Age-appropriate coaching methods — sessions designed for how kids actually learn, not miniature adult training
- Small groups — children need individual attention even more than adults to build correct habits
- Positive environment — confidence is the foundation everything else is built on
- Qualified coaches with experience working with younger players specifically
- Progressive curriculum — each session building on the last in a logical development arc
- Fun built into the structure — not something separate from the "real" coaching
